The name Andrea originates from the Greek word 'Andreas,' meaning 'manly' or 'brave.' It is the feminine form of Andrew, which has biblical roots as one of the twelve apostles of Jesus. Andrea gained popularity in Europe during the Middle Ages and has since become a classic name in many countries, including Italy, Spain, and the United States. Its versatility and international appeal make it a favorite choice for parents seeking a name that balances strength and grace.
